This study has 2 parts: dose finding and dose confirmatory. In Part 1, the dose finding phase of the study, there will be 3 or more dosing levels to find out what dose of durvalumab administered as an infusion under the skin acts similarly to durvalumab administered into a vein. 24 participants with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er will be enrolled for a 12 month treatment period and 3 months follow up In Part 2, the dose confirmation phase of the study, participants will receive the dose of durvalumab identified in Part 1 of the study. The goal of Part 2 will be to learn more about the way that the body processes durvalumab when administered as an infusion under the skin. Approximately 90 participants with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er will be enrolled; additionally, up to 10 participants with Small Cell Lung Cancer (who will receive concurrent chemotherapy) will be enrolled for a 12 treatment period and a 3 month follow-up period. AstraZeneca has decided to stop further enrollment and the study was terminated when all patients in Part 1 (Phase I) completed their last study visit. No safety issues or clinical concerns however, have been identified for this study. Part 2 (Phase II) was not initiated.

The SCD PED-02 trial is examining the safety and efficacy of the Selective Cytopheretic Device (SCD) in treating pediatric acute kidney injury (AKI). AKI promotes a systemic inflammatory response syndrome (SIRS) which results in systemic microvascular damage and, if severe, multi-organ dysfunction. Activated circulating leukocytes play a central role in this process. The SCD is a synthetic membrane with the ability to bind activated leukocytes and, when used in a continuous renal replacement therapy (CRRT) extracorporeal circuit in the presence of regional citrate anticoagulation, modulates inflammation. The SCD PED-02 study will test the primary hypothesis that up to ten sequential 24-hour SCD treatments in pediatric patients with AKI will be completed safely and improve survival compared to historical controls who received CRRT alone.

Subjects over age 50 with no previous resistance training sessions will be recruited at a subacute rehabilitation and long term care facility. Subjects will be asked to perform a series of eccentric upper arm curl exercises under physician supervision in order to induce muscle soreness. Afterwards, topical oil containing a 2% dilution of either eucalyptus or peppermint oil in fractionated coconut oil will be applied to the flexor surface of the proximal non-dominent arm, and plain fractionated coconut oil to the other arm. This will be repeated at 8 hours and 24 hours after exercise. Subjects will be asked to report their perceived level of muscle soreness using a visual analog scale survey 24, 48, and 72 hours after exercise.

This is a prospective, single-blind, parallel-design randomized controlled clinical trial that aims compare the effectiveness of articaine local infiltration to lidocaine inferior alveolar nerve block (IANB) for restorative treatment of primary mandibular molars (PMM). Four to 10-year-old children who needed PMM restorations are enrolled according to inclusion criteria and randomly allocated into the articaine or lidocaine group. One operator administers all local anesthesia (LA). Using the Modified Behavioral Pain Scale, 15 trained and calibrated examiners, blinded to LA type, evaluate the subjects' reactions during LA administration and treatment. Children rate their experience using the Wong-Baker FACES Pain Rating Scale. Subjects' blood pressure and pulse throughout the visit are recorded. Results are statistically analyzed using independent t-tests, Mann Whitney-U, and Repeated Measures ANOVA (P<0.05).

A Phase I, open-label clinical pharmacology study designed to evaluate the effect of tipifarnib on cardiac repolarization (corrected QT interval [QTc] duration) following a single dose of 900 mg and after repeated twice daily administration of 600 mg in subjects with advanced solid malignancies. Subjects will receive a 900 mg single dose at cycle 1 day 1 follow by 600 mg twice a day orally with a meal (Days 2-7 and 15-21) in 28-day cycles. Beginning on Day 2 of Cycle 1, subjects will self-administer 600 mg tipifarnib, orally with a meal, bid for 7 days in alternating weeks (Days 2-7 and 15-21) in 28-day cycles. The secondary objectives are to evaluate the safety and PK of tipifarnib. Series of PK will be collected on day -1 of Cycle 1, Cycle 1 day 1 and Cycle 1 day 7.
